Ashwin tags Elon Musk in his post after Pakistan journalist's bizarre take on Afghanistan's win vs Australia

India off-spinner Ravichandran Ashwin tagged X (formerly known as Twitter) owner Elon Musk in his post after a Pakistan journalist's bizarre take on Afghanistan's historic win over Australia in the T20 World Cup 2024 on Sunday.

The win was Afghanistan's first-ever against Australia across formats. Their thrilling 21-run win helped them stay alive in the ongoing T20 World Cup 2024. The entire cricketing world praised Afghanistan's massive win over the mighty Australians.

However, a Pakistan journalist came up with a weird take, saying Afghanistan has the potential to beat any team except India. He said Afghanistan players underperform against India to save their IPL contracts.

"Afghanistan can beat any team in the world except India for obvious reasons. IPL contracts are very precious," the journalist wrote as millions joined Afghanistan in their memorable win.

Ashwin trolls Pakistan journalist

Ravichandran Ashwin reacted to the post tagging Elon Musk, and indirectly asking him to ban such users from using the platform. "I can’t tell u what to do @elonmusk but I should certainly have the right to decide who enters my house. My timeline, my decision," he wrote on X.

Afghanistan cricket team have fast become a force to reckon with over the last years. They have been regularly challenging top teams around the world. In January they forced India to play two Super Overs in a single match. They also defeated New Zealand in the group stage of the T20 World Cup 2024.

Afghanistan captain Rashid Khan, spinner Noor Ahmad, pacer Naveen-ul-Haq, all-rounder Gulbadin Naib and opener Rahmanullah Gurbaz feature in the IPL, and are key members for their respective teams there. Rashid Khan has also led Gujarat Titans in a couple of matches.

Mohammad Nabi was also part of Mumbai Indians in the IPL 2024. Their players play franchise cricket across the world including the Caribbean Premier League (CPL), and have gained vast experience from it.
